Output 19e875f306968d2d8da86a7e1217406631ee26da185fe6bb6c3ee5ac11256692:0

value
133682660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b181bcc628e27a862da1db48286906f7b86844e7 OP_EQUALVERIFY OP_CHECKSIG
address
LbQXHUmFirzEu6KFwdNQWrQxp6icUE42Qc
transaction
19e875f306968d2d8da86a7e1217406631ee26da185fe6bb6c3ee5ac11256692
spent
true